    What better place to get a specialty drinks than the Lava Lounge. They're open late, have that speakeasy meets tiki bar vibe, and our bartender was Duke! He was a great conversation talking about drinks, local eats, and other things. They also sell collector glasses like the sweet fishbowl glass we brought home. If you like fancy cocktails like smoked drinks, drinks with flowers/umbrellas, or fishbowls, this is the place for you.

    The blue dory drink was the hit. Their take on a Bkue Hawaiian, it was served in a fun glass and was nicely balanced and not overly sweet. Our bartender Mikey was great--he managed serving food, making drinks, and entertaining the 12- seat bar by himself, a one-man show of great hospitality. He chatted with each of us, gave us tips on visiting the islands, and was an all-around good host. Instead of cocktail nuts with your drink, they served us some delicious fried dumplings. It's not the hidden bar we thought it would be when we made a reservation. But it was a nice little corner of the Tiki's scene, with SHAG prints on the wall and comfortable stools.

    This is a hidden gem inside of the Tiki Bar and Grill. You can make reservations on resy ahead of time or drop by it is open seating. The lounge has been open since August 2024. They have live music playing throughout the evening. We came here on a Friday night and had such an amazing time. Mikey was our bartender and he was awesome. He was so kind and attentive i can tell he truly cares about his patrons. The cocktails were so good. My husband and i really enjoyed the Finding Dory. Definitely come check this place out if you are visiting waikiki!!

    I've been waiting for this cocktail spot to iron out its flaws and become as good as it should be…read more Sadly, I don't think it will happen. That's a shame because it has the potential to be very good. When you start with a cocktail concept that is deliberately kept low key with no signage, and a drink menu that rotates and evolves, you have a pretty good floor to start. Having a cozy place to settle in and being able to enjoy food from Chris Kajioka should give 430 Pkwy a high ceiling. If you like an espresso martini try something a little different. Their Espressing My Love batches espresso with Averna, black walnut bitters, and a unique monkeypod syrup. Unfortunately, there is no espresso machine so you cannot get fresh drawn espresso to make a Carajillo the way Cafe Miro use to. The ahi brioche is a carry over from all Chris Kajioka places. The grilled cheese is excellent. Hotdogs are kicked up - it used to be a black truffled miso chicken sausage but the current one is a little different. The problem is the food preparation totally undermines the whole place. Without a separate kitchen you have frying being done just a few feet away from where cocktails are made. If you sit on the right side of the bar you will quickly understand why this doesn't work. I would come here more frequently if i didn't have to smell like cooking oil afterwards. Fix that problem and this place would rock.
